    Torre de hercules
    sparkieplug24
  • By sparkieplug24 on February 20, 2007
  • Coruña Page by sparkieplug24
  • Coruña Things To Do
    by sparkieplug24, 1 more photos
    This lighthouse is thought to be the only working Roman light house still in existance. It was constructed in the 2 nd century Ad. You can visited inside the lighthouse.

    Torre Control Maritimo (Martime Control Tower)
    gordonilla
  • By gordonilla on August 20, 2006
  • Coruña Page by gordonilla
  • The Control Tower and a part of the University - Coruña
    The Control Tower and a part
    of the University
    by gordonilla, 2 more photos
    The tower is an offical and functioning control tower for the Government department controlling harbours and ports across Spain. You cannot enter it but it is something you cannot miss.

    The University has a facility next door to the Tower, and this is has a cafe and toilets which the public can use, in summer especially.

    Enjoy the walk along past the structure and find yourself out in the middle of the bay at the end of the long and large jetty.

    The Promenade (El paseo marítimo)
  • By wanderingmonk on May 1, 2006
  • Coruña Page by wanderingmonk
  • Coruña Things To Do
    by wanderingmonk, 3 more photos
    This is the first thing to do once you arrive in Coruña. The promenade is full of beautiful sights and it is the longest of its kind in Europe. It goes around the city, through the beaches, the peninsula, the aquarium, the tower of Hercules, the gardens, and much more. You can do it by walking, jogging or by bike. Don't miss!
